5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While on-line poker brings numerous advantages, it isn't without its challenges. Among the major downsides may be the possibility of deceptive activities, including collusion and processor chip dumping, in which players cheat to get an unfair advantage. However, reputable on-line poker platforms employ robust security actions and arbitrary number generators to thwart such behavior. Furthermore, some people may find the lack of real cues and interactions being section of live poker games a disadvantage, as they can be harder to read through opponents and employ emotional techniques on the web.
